【Lecture Overview】 As the shift towards renewable energy becoming the main power source progresses, power generation companies are being asked to transition to business models that do not rely on Feed-in Tariffs (FIT). The business environment surrounding renewable energy is changing significantly due to increased output control, grid constraints, the sophistication of market transactions, rising corporate decarbonization needs, and discussions on revising the GHG Protocol. This lecture will explain the latest trends in Power Purchase Agreements (PPA), environmental value trading, and the utilization of Feed-in Premium (FIP) systems aimed at improving the profitability of renewable energy businesses. It will also examine the rapidly expanding market environment and business models for grid storage batteries and renewable energy co-located storage batteries, incorporating examples from Europe and the United States. Additionally, the potential for value creation using aggregation and Toshiba's services, technologies, and business strategies will be detailed. 【Lecture Topics】 ■ Toshiba's Carbon Neutral Business ■ Changes in Market Environment Towards Renewable Energy as a Main Power Source ■ Business Models and Examples of PPA ■ Latest Trends in Environmental Value Trading ■ Cutting-edge Battery Business ■ Toshiba's Aggregation Technology and Services ■ Future Outlook for Renewable Energy as a Main Power Source ■ Related Q&A ■ Business Card Exchange and Networking Event (for in-person attendees only)
